Transaction cf69f343c0766c28ea284344335b6df1bfcc97f1c1bfde4431da575a54be64ca
1 Input
2 Outputs
- cf69f343c0766c28ea284344335b6df1bfcc97f1c1bfde4431da575a54be64ca:0
- cf69f343c0766c28ea284344335b6df1bfcc97f1c1bfde4431da575a54be64ca:1
value 556323
address 13rUh7x1nYmYJqLZNPUhbF3oPoEX24b3SH
value 26705930
address 14q3sSmWfagc3dTfsPM81t6GPwUwswgZyX